SK32 THRU SK310 Features • Lead Free Finish/RoHS Compliant(Note 1) ("P" Suffix Designates Compliant. See Ordering Information) • Halogen Free Available Upon Request By Adding Suffix "-HF" • High Current Capability With Low Forward Voltage • Epoxy Meets UL 94 V-0 Flammability Rating • Moisture Sensitivity Level 1 3 Amp Schottky Rectifier 20 to 100 Volts Maximum Ratings • Operating Junction Temperature Range: -55⁰C to +150⁰C • Storage Temperature Range: -55⁰C to +150⁰C • Maximum Thermal Resistance: 20°C/W Junction To Case • Maximum Thermal Resistance: 10°C/W Junction to Lead SMC (DO-214AB) • Maximum Thermal Resistance: 55°C/W Junction to Ambient MCC Part Number Device Marking SK32 SK33 SK34 SK35 SK36 SK38 SK310 SK32 SK33 SK34 SK35 SK36 SK38 SK310 Maximum Maximum DC Recurrent Maximum Blocking Peak Reverse RMS Voltage Voltage Voltage 20V 30V 40V 50V 60V 80V 100V 14V 21V 28V 35V 42V 56V 70V G H 20V 30V 40V 50V 60V 80V 100V Cathode Mark D A C E B F Electrical Characteristics @ 25°C Unless Otherwise Specified Average Forward Current IF(AV) 3.0A TL=100⁰C Peak Forward Surge Current IFSM 100A 8.3ms,Half Sine VF 0.50V 0.75V 0.85V IFM=3.0A; TJ=25⁰C* Maximum Instantaneous Forward Voltage SK32-34 SK35-36 SK38-310 DIM NOTE Suggested Solder Pad Layout Maximum DC Reverse Current at Rated DC Blocking Voltage IR 0.1mA 10mA TJ=25⁰C; TJ=100⁰C Typical Junction Capacitance CJ 250pF Measured at 1.0MHz, VR=4.0V 4.40mm *Pulse Test: Pulse Width 200 μsec, Duty Cycle 2% Note: 1. High Temperature Solder Exemptions Applied, See EU Directive Annex 7a.
